NEW DELHI: Havell's India on Tuesday said it had acquired the SLI Sylvania's lighting business for $300 million (about Rs. 1,350 crore), the biggest overseas takeover by an Indian electrical equipment manufacturer. "We have acquired the Sylvania's lighting business through our Dutch subsidiary Havell's Netherlands BV... The combined revenues are expected to be $1 billion,'' Havell's Joint Managing Director Anil Gupta told reporters here. The subsidiary would raise a debt of $265 million from Barclays Bank to fund the deal. Havell's shares jumped up by 6.8 per cent to Rs. 476.20 in intra-day trading on the Bombay Stock Exchange. "The takeover would give us access to all the key markets in Europe, Latin America and Africa where Sylvania has a stronghold. Post-acquisition, we would target emerging markets in North Africa and Asia,'' Mr. Gupta said. The company would get access to all of Sylvania's markets across the world except Mexico, the U.S., Australia and New Zealand where the business is owned by Osram. The transaction is expected to be completed in April-May. PTI
